Announcement of the Acquisition of the Dexter Gordon Recorded Sound Collection by Gene DeAnna, Head, Recorded Sound Section, Motion Picture, Broadcasting and Recorded Sound (MBRS) Division, Library of Congress "The Making of Round Midnight," a talk by Maxine Gordon, jazz scholar and wife of Dexter Gordon will follow announcement of the acquisition.
Please join us for a breakfast reception following the event.
This Dexter Gordon Recorded Sound Collection will be housed in the Library of Congress Packard Campus for Audio-Visual Conservation, 19053 Mount Pony Road, Culpeper, VA 22701-7551. All material will be digitized and cataloged for researchers and many of Dexter Gordon's unreleased recordings will be made available for streaming on the Library of Congress website.
